Once your tulips have flowered the first year they will never produce the same quality of flowers in the following year however they can still provide a welcome splash of spring colour once they have finished flowering remove the seed heads by cutting the flowering stems down then water the remaining leaves with a liquid fertilizer this will help build up the bulb for next year with most flowers that are produced from bulbs after flowering the foliage dies back and the energy in the plant is. The bulbs can be left in the ground from year to year to develop into large bold clumps. As the tulip bloom begins to fade it is important to remove only the flower head and not the foliage. Tulips must have a dry rest after flowering so if you plant summer bedding on top of them which you are intending to regularly water all summer don t leave the bulbs in the container or they will just rot.

Once in the ground tulips require a cold period for flower extension to take place. After blooming the tulips will use energy to strengthen the bulbs for next year. Darwin hybrids are sometimes referred to as perennial tulips because if the growing conditions are favorable the bulbs may rebloom for several years after planting. Let the foliage die down completely after flowering to ensure the nutrients return to the bulb for the following year.
